Output f70edaac36dd1fcad572f3a77214649ec9d453435d64fe4937681dc1e883888c:5

value
108507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21ae08d25701ed941f736d45b0fca0959d5c138e OP_EQUAL
address
34m6hzyakf9eoJJCdgsP1T4BwQZnA8kXFj
transaction
f70edaac36dd1fcad572f3a77214649ec9d453435d64fe4937681dc1e883888c
spent
true